.t3-header {
  background: #ffffff;
}
.logo-image {
  background: url("../../../templates/ja_decor/images/themes/red/logo-bg-white.png") no-repeat bottom center / 100% auto;
}
html .off-canvas-toggle {
  border-left: 1px solid #eeeeee;
  color: #555555;
}
html .off-canvas-toggle:hover,
html .off-canvas-toggle:focus {
  background: none;
  color: #ee0606;
  border-color: #eeeeee;
}
.navbar-nav > li > a {
  color: #333333;
  font-weight: 600;
}
.navbar-nav > li.nav-highlight > a:before {
  border-left-color: #ffffff;
}
.navbar-nav > li.nav-highlight > a:before,
.navbar-nav a.nav-highlight:before {
  border-left: 15px solid #ffffff;
}
.languageswitcherload .mod-languages > a {
  border-color: #eeeeee;
}
.has-slideshow .t3-mainbody {
  background: url("../../../templates/ja_decor/images/themes/red/mainbody-bg.png") no-repeat left top;
}
.background-primary .btn-primary {
  background: rgba(0, 0, 0, 0.3);
  border: 0;
}
.has-masthead .t3-mainbody {
  background: url("../../../templates/ja_decor/images/themes/red/subbody-bg.png") no-repeat left top;
}
.t3-mainbody > .row {
  background: url("../../../templates/ja_decor/images/themes/red/mainbody-bg-3.png") no-repeat bottom left;
}
#ezblog-body .blog-post .blog-title a:hover,
#ezblog-body .blog-post .blog-title a:focus,
#ezblog-body .blog-post .blog-title a:active,
#eblog-wrapper .list-pagination li b,
#ezblog-menu .blog-navi .user-form form .input:focus,
#ezblog-body ul.featured-entries .featured-title a:hover,
body #ezblog-dashboard a,
#ezblog-dashboard .ui-stream li.stream-load a:hover,
#ezblog-dashboard .ui-item-content .ui-entry-meta li a:hover,
#ezblog-dashboard .ui-item-content .ui-entry-meta li a:active,
#ezblog-dashboard .ui-item-content .ui-entry-meta li a:focus,
#ezblog-body .blog-read .blog-navi li a:hover {
  color: #fa2d2d;
}
#eblog-wrapper #section-author,
body #eblog-dialog .button,
#ezblog-body .profile-stats li span.traits,
#eblog-search .search-button button.button-search,
.slideshow .nivo-directionNav a:hover,
#eblog-wrapper .toggle-editor a:focus {
  background: #fa2d2d;
}
body #eblog-wrapper .ui-button:hover,
body #eblog-wrapper .ui-button:active,
body #eblog-wrapper .ui-button:focus,
body #eblog-dialog .dialog-actions .button:hover,
body #eblog-dialog .dialog-actions .button:active,
body #eblog-dialog .dialog-actions .button:focus,
body #ezblog-dashboard .buttons.pressed,
body #ezblog-dashboard .buttons:hover,
body #ezblog-dashboard .buttons:active,
body #ezblog-dashboard .buttons:focus,
body #ezblog-dashboard .button:hover,
body #ezblog-dashboard .button:active,
body #ezblog-dashboard .button:focus,
#ezblog-body .profile-stats ul.active-bloggers a.avatar:hover img.avatar {
  border-color: #fa2d2d !important;
  color: #fa2d2d !important;
}
body #ezblog-dashboard a:hover,
#ezblog-dashboard .ui-stream li.stream-load a:hover {
  color: #ee0606 !important;
  border-color: #ee0606 !important;
}
#header_oc {
  background: #ee0606;
}
.box-product-list .product-item-inner .name a:hover,
.box-product-list .product-item-inner .name a:focus,
.box-product-list .product-item-inner .name a:active,
.ja-product-grid .product-item .desc .name a:hover,
.ja-product-grid .product-item .desc .name a:focus,
.ja-product-grid .product-item .desc .name a:active,
.ja-product-grid .product-item .actions .name a:hover,
.ja-product-grid .product-item .actions .name a:focus,
.ja-product-grid .product-item .actions .name a:active,
.product-grid > div:hover .name a,
.product-grid .name a:hover,
.product-grid .name a:focus,
.product-grid .name a:active,
.ja-product-grid > div:hover .name a,
.ja-product-grid .name a:hover,
.ja-product-grid .name a:focus,
.ja-product-grid .name a:active,
.product-list .name a:hover,
.product-list .name a:focus,
.product-list .name a:active,
.pagination .links b,
.pagination .links a:hover,
.pagination .links a:focus,
.pagination .links a:active,
.htabs a.selected,
.htabs a:hover,
.htabs a:focus,
.htabs a:active,
.content_oc ul li a:hover,
.cart-info tbody .price,
.cart-info tbody .total,
.cart-total tr td:last-child,
#footer_oc .column a:hover,
#footer_oc .column a:focus,
#footer_oc .column a:active {
  color: #fa2d2d;
}
#header_oc #cart .heading a sup,
.slideshow .nivo-directionNav a:hover {
  background: #fa2d2d;
}
.product-list .wishlist a:hover,
.product-list .compare a:hover {
  background-color: #fa2d2d;
  border-color: #fa2d2d;
}